Black Otter Trail Scenic Drive

The Black Otter Trail Scenic Drive, following about 3 miles along the edge of the sheer rimrock overlooking Billings, affords a spectacular view of the city and the three mountain ranges in the distance. To get there, take Montana Avenue east to U.S. 87 and turn left (north). After you pass the MetraPark arena complex on your right, turn left onto Airport Road, and shortly thereafter, left again onto Black Otter Trail. Boot Hill Cemetery is at this end of the road, and contains 40 of the unlucky residents of the town of Coulson, most of whom "died with their boots on." It's also the final resting place of the famous scout Yellowstone Kelly, who asked to be buried here above the land he scouted.
